The spot healing brush made its debut in Photoshop Elements 3, but now an enhanced version of it is available in Photoshop CS2. The spot healing tool is different from the existing patch and healing tools in that it does not require you to make a selection or define a source point before using it.

Strike a balance The Gradient Editor automatically places a midpoint between each colour stop to create a smooth linear blend between colours. You can tweak the effect of this blend by moving the midpoint to offset the mix between the colours. Using this technique you can create tight, dramatic blends between colours instead of gradual ones. The opacity stops run along the top of the preview bar. A black opacity stop indicates 100% solid, a white opacity stop indicates that that part of the gradient is 100% transparent and grey stops indicate values in between.

To experiment with advanced Photoshop layering, you’ll need something to work on. So first bring up a photo inside Photoshop, then create another layer with something on it. On the bottom of your Layer Style box, you will find the “Blend If” settings. Choose either gray, red, green or blue inside the drop-down Blend If menu, then use your slider bars to control the opacity of the layer you highlighted or the layer underneath. Dragging the “white” slider left will diminish the whites or highlights, and the layer underneath will show through. You will quickly see how blending each color affects the image. You can use this versatile feature, for example, to replace a washed-out sky with a nice blue sky, blending the transparency to a gnat’s eyebrow.
Like Adobe Remix, the hosted Photoshop service is set to be free and marketed as an entry-level version of Adobe’s more sophisticated image-editing tools, including Photoshop and Photoshop Elements. Chizen envisions revenue from the Photoshop service coming from online advertising. “That is new (for Adobe). It’s something we are sensitive to because we are watching folks like Google do it in different categories, and we want to make sure that we are there before they are, in areas of our franchises,” Chizen said. Chizen described the introduction of Adobe Remix and the forthcoming hosted Photoshop as part of a larger move toward integrating hosted services into the company’s product mix.
Inside bothe the Levels and the Curves dialog boxes, click “Options” and you will find another important dialog box called “Auto Color Correction Options.” This box allows you to not only correct the photo’s tone and set specific clipping percentages, but you can also set your color values for shadows, midtones and highlights. Experiment inside your Auto Color Correction Options dialog box to enhance monochromatic contrast, enhance per channel contrast, find dark and light colors and snap neutral midtones. Often an image comes out with an overall color cast, which is usually not desirable. To remove a color cast, use your Image > Adjustments > Auto Color functions. Inside the same Imagae menu, you’ll find the Hue/Saturation and Desaturate functions. Use these to enhance colors or fine-tune the saturation of an image by reducing color (desaturating).
